Question Renewing passports

Just wondered if pr visa stamp goes into new passport when it is due for renewal as we are still in the uk but need to renew passports. Thanks for any replies

You have two options here, your visa stamp goes in your current passport and then when you get your new passport you carry the old one too as the visa is still valid, the alternative is you can get your new passport stamped with your visa in exactly the same way as before, but it will cost I think £18, I am sure I read that figure somewhere,

Have you already received the visa in the current passport? If so you would have to wait until you get here to have a new sticker put in the new passport. Between now and then you will have to travel here with both passports.

If you've not yet received the visa then you just inform DIAC that you have a new passport and let them know the new number and the visa will be put in that passport.

I don't believe you can have a new visa stuck in a new passport in the UK anymore .
